D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ES OF THE POSITION INCLUDE:
Under the direction of the Division Dean, Biological and Health Sciences, teach assignments and/or courses in the Nursing program for Associate Degree Nursing Students with diverse learning styles. This includes incorporating cross-cultural knowledge into both theory and clinical practice in Nursing. Participate in all aspects of curriculum development and evaluation, which includes multicultural perspectives and practices. Establish effective working relationships with nursing faculty and nursing service personnel in clinical agencies. Attend college, nursing faculty and agency meetings. Additional responsibilities include being available for program student mentoring and advising.
Standard duties expected of all faculty include development and evaluation of curricula, maintaining scheduled office hours, attending department and division meetings, pursuing professional growth activities, service on district and/or college committees, and performing other duties consistent with the role of an instructor. Instructors also have the opportunity to participate in campus extra-curricular activities.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:
1. Understanding of, sensitivity to, and respect for the diverse academic, socio-economic, ethnic, religious, and cultural backgrounds, disability, and sexual orientation of community college students, faculty and staff.
2. Master's in nursing OR Bachelor's in nursing AND Master's in health education or health science OR the equivalent OR the minimum qualifications as set by the Board of Registered Nursing, whichever is higher.
3. A current, active license as a Registered Nurse in California.
4. Direct patient care experience within the previous five (5) years in the nursing areas (geriatrics, medical-surgical, mental- health/psychiatric nursing, obstetrics, or pediatrics) to which the faculty is assigned, that can be met either one of the following: One (1) year's continuous, full-time or its equivalent experience providing direct patient care as a registered nurse in the designated nursing area; OR One (1) academic year of registered nurse level clinical teaching experience in the designated nursing area or its equivalent that demonstrate clinical competency; AND Validated clinical competence.
